Pharyngeal Electrical Stimulation versus None for Post-Stroke Dysphagia: Rationale, Design, and Protocol for the
Jacqueline K Benfield1, Lisa F Everton1,2, Lisa J Woodhouse1
1Stroke Trials Unit, Mental Health and Clinical Neuroscience, School of Medicine, University of Nottingham, Nottingham, UK.
Introduction:
Acute ischaemic stroke and primary intracerebral haemorrhage are complicated by oropharyngeal dysphagia in more than 50% of patients. Currently, there are no definitive treatments for post-stroke dysphagia (PSD). Pharyngeal electrical stimulation (PES) can drive long-term beneficial changes in the cortical control of swallowing with functionally relevant reorganisation of the swallowing cortex correlating with reduced dysphagia.
Methods:
The pharyngeal electrical stimulation for acute stroke dysphagia trial (PhEAST) is an international prospective randomised open-label blinded-endpoint parallel-group phase 4 superiority effectiveness trial. A total of 638 patients with PSD and dependency on nasogastric tube feeding are being recruited within 2-31 days of ictus. Participants are recruited from the UK and Austria and randomised to 6 days of optimised PES (given for 10 min each day) vs. no PES on top of standard care. The primary outcome is the dysphagia severity rating scale, an assessment of swallowing impairment, measured locally on day 14 and centrally at day 90 by trained observers masked to treatment and analysed using repeated measures regression analysis. Secondary outcomes include: functional oral intake scale, feeding status scale, international dysphagia diet standardisation initiative scale, presence of a feeding tube, pneumonia, antibiotic use, health-related quality of life, dependency, disability, frailty, mood, cognition, global impact and health economics at days 14, 90, 180, and 365. Safety measures include death and serious adverse events.
Conclusion:
PhEAST has recruited more than 574 participants from 45 hospitals in the UK and Austria; recruitment will be complete at the end of October 2026. The attached Supplement summarises the protocol and follows the EQUATOR SPIRIT guideline.
